Haley joins the Clemson Board of Trustees

Nikki Haley has been named to the board of trustees at Clemson University.  She’s a former South Carolina governor who, during the early part of Donald Trump’s presidency, represented the country at the United Nations.  The Bamberg native and Kiawah Island resident has also been speculated as a possible candidate some time on a presidential ticket.  On the Clemson board, she succeeds David Wilkins of Greenville, who retired after serving since 2007, including six years as board chairman.  Haley’s appointment

is effective immediately.
